They’re Not Like Other Laundry Pods

Aren’t laundry pods notoriously terrible for the planet? Well, usually, but not always— and not in the case of Laundry Sauce. Not only is the packaging sustainable, but the detergent pods are biodegradable and they’re designed to wash clothing efficiently in cold water, which can reduce energy usage. It’s also formulated using natural, plant-based enzymes that are effective at removing stains, not just making your clothes and linens smell nice.
The laundry detergent formula is also ultra-concentrated, which helps cut down on packaging, carbon emissions, and transport waste. They’re made without parabens, phthalates, bleach, or dyes, and the scents are sourced largely from natural sources. No product is perfect, but Laundry Sauce is trying.
